meta Meta Unveils Chameleon, a Native Multimodal AI Competitor Meta introduces Chameleon, a new family of AI models built from the ground up to natively process and generate mixed image and text sequences. The early-fusion architecture achieves state-of-the-art results on visual tasks while remaining competitive in text-only benchmarks.

bert BERT Model Transforms Natural Language Processing With Bidirectional Training Researchers introduce BERT, a bidirectional language model that achieves state-of-the-art results across eleven NLP tasks by pre-training on unlabeled text.
nlp New Deep Contextualized Word Vectors Advance Natural Language Processing Researchers introduce deep contextualized word representations that capture complex syntax and semantics using a bidirectional language model. These new vectors significantly improve performance across six major NLP tasks.

meta Meta Releases OPT-175B to Open Up Large Language Model Research Meta AI introduces OPT-175B, a 175-billion-parameter language model released alongside its training code to democratize access for researchers. The noncommercial release aims to boost reproducible studies on bias, toxicity, and model robustness.

google Google Unveils PaLM, a 540-Billion Parameter Language Model Google Research introduces PaLM, a massive 540-billion parameter language model trained using its new Pathways system. The model achieves state-of-the-art few-shot learning performance across hundreds of tasks.

nlp New Survey Tackles Compression Techniques for Large Language Models A new paper accepted to AAAI 2023 reviews current methods for compressing and accelerating pretrained language models to reduce their massive energy costs and inference delays. The survey focuses specifically on the inference stage to help deploy these models on edge and mobile devices.
dynamic neural networks Dynamic Neural Networks Offer Efficient Alternative for Massive NLP Models A new survey highlights how dynamic neural networks effectively scale natural language processing models without linear increases in computing power. The research explores methods like skimming, mixture of experts, and early exit to handle trillion-parameter models.
openai Smaller AI Models Outperform GPT-3 Through Human Feedback Training OpenAI researchers introduce InstructGPT, a language model trained with human feedback to better follow user instructions. Despite having 100 times fewer parameters, this aligned model consistently outperforms the massive GPT-3 in human evaluations.
